## Partition `event_ledger` by month

This finally splits the giant `event_ledger` table in Thimbleworks' warehouse into monthly partitions. Old rows roll off via a drop-partition job instead of the slow DELETE sweep we all hated. Future maintainers: the retention and pre-create windows are deliberately conservative, so check with the Dataforge crew before tightening them. The tuning constants used by the partition manager are below.

tuning table, kageg-tawig:
RATE_LIMITS = {
    "fraeth": 344,
    "lamvan": 467,
    "feneth": 346,
    "fraiel": 293,
    "novvan": 861,
    "pelix": 710,
    "silir": 416,
}

Subject: Billing worker blue-green cut-over done

Blue-green swap for the Tollgate billing worker completed 02:10. Green is live, blue kept warm for 48h. Queue depth normal. One retry storm during drain; resolved itself. If paged: flip traffic back via the Helmsman toggle, do not redeploy. Escalate to the payments rotation if invoices stall. Green is currently running these settings.

settings of fahag-haduf:
[ulaox]
port = 8443
region = south-2
host = ulaox.lumiccorp.internal
timeout_ms = 500
retries = 8

## Step 6: Backpressure Settings

The Cresswake fan-out service sheds load when the notification queue depth exceeds `FANOUT_HIGH_WATER`. Future maintainers: raise this only after confirming downstream consumers can absorb the burst. The shed-control endpoint requires authentication, and its credential goes on the very next line of the environment file.

vault entry, yadug-yahig: VAULT_KEY8=0123db84

## Runbook: User-module carve-out (Project Splitstone)

Release flow for peeling the user module out of the Brambleton monolith: deploy the new Userhaven service first, flip the dual-write flag, then watch the drift dashboard for 30 minutes. If drift stays under 0.1%, cut reads over. Rollback is just flipping the flag back — don't redeploy the monolith. Dual-write calls into Userhaven authenticate through the internal Gatemill proxy, so the release pipeline needs its credential in the env. Gatemill's key follows.

app token of hawif-kafof = kto15_B3AN0KfpZRy4TLc